When I go to Vegas, I usually tend to stay at the mid-range hotels like Harrah's and Bally's simply for their value and location of the Strip. And since I usually travel solo, they're very affordable. So staying at the one the upper tier hotels like Wynn or Bellagio had never crossed my mind. Then one day I got a invitation in the mail from Encore for three free nights and $150 freeplay credit. How could I pass up the opportunity?
Encore is simply amazing! Right when I got off the shuttle, I was greeted by the bell hop and by every single employee that crossed my path on the way to my room. At that point I knew I was in for something special. The room was very spacious and had a nice view of the south end of the Strip. I liked how the lights and temperature were controlled by the control panel near my bed. The bathroom was really nice and came with complimentary robes.
It's always a nice walk going through the Encore Esplanade and Wynn Esplanade with the soothing but upbeat music they play. And the waitresses here are hot!
It's also really convenient how there's a bus stop right in front to make it easy to go down the Strip and easy return back..
Best thing that happened to me while staying here, I at least won about $200 here for each day I stayed! All on the same slot machine too, but I'm gonna keep that machine a secret to myself. Sorry!
Would I stay again at Encore even without a promo offer? Probably not simply because of how expensive it can get. Despite the complimentary stay, I still had to pay a $28 resort fee per night which pretty much added to about $100 with tax. It was still a bargain though considering that it would've cost close to $1000 without the promo. And for those three nights I stayed there, I felt like royalty and it was definitely one of the most relaxing trips I've had in Vegas.
